View | Details | Raw Unified | Return to bug 126175
Collapse All | Expand All

(-)misc/pdmenu/Makefile (-4 / +11 lines)
Lines 5-12 Link Here
5
# $FreeBSD: ports/misc/pdmenu/Makefile,v 1.26 2008/06/06 13:45:35 edwin Exp $
5
# $FreeBSD: ports/misc/pdmenu/Makefile,v 1.26 2008/06/06 13:45:35 edwin Exp $
6
6
7
PORTNAME=	pdmenu
7
PORTNAME=	pdmenu
8
PORTVERSION=	1.2.93
8
PORTVERSION=	1.2.95
9
PORTREVISION=	1
10
CATEGORIES=	misc
9
CATEGORIES=	misc
11
MASTER_SITES=	DEBIAN
10
MASTER_SITES=	DEBIAN
12
DISTNAME=	${PORTNAME}_${PORTVERSION}
11
DISTNAME=	${PORTNAME}_${PORTVERSION}
Lines 14-20 Link Here
14
MAINTAINER=	ports@FreeBSD.org
13
MAINTAINER=	ports@FreeBSD.org
15
COMMENT=	A simple console menu program
14
COMMENT=	A simple console menu program
16
15
17
LIB_DEPENDS=	slang.1:${PORTSDIR}/devel/libslang
16
OPTIONS=	SLANG2 "Build using libslang-2.x" off
18
17
19
WRKSRC=		${WRKDIR}/${PORTNAME}
18
WRKSRC=		${WRKDIR}/${PORTNAME}
20
19
Lines 36-41 Link Here
36
		%%DATADIR%%/showdir.pl
35
		%%DATADIR%%/showdir.pl
37
PLIST_DIRS=	%%DATADIR%%
36
PLIST_DIRS=	%%DATADIR%%
38
37
38
.include <bsd.port.pre.mk>
39
40
.if defined(WITH_SLANG2)
41
LIB_DEPENDS+=	slang.2:${PORTSDIR}/devel/libslang2
42
.else
43
LIB_DEPENDS+=	slang.1:${PORTSDIR}/devel/libslang
44
.endif
45
39
do-install:
46
do-install:
40
	${INSTALL_PROGRAM} ${WRKSRC}/pdmenu ${PREFIX}/bin
47
	${INSTALL_PROGRAM} ${WRKSRC}/pdmenu ${PREFIX}/bin
41
	${INSTALL_DATA} ${WRKSRC}/examples/pdmenurc ${PREFIX}/etc
48
	${INSTALL_DATA} ${WRKSRC}/examples/pdmenurc ${PREFIX}/etc
Lines 52-55 Link Here
52
post-install:
59
post-install:
53
	@${STRIP_CMD} ${PREFIX}/bin/pdmenu
60
	@${STRIP_CMD} ${PREFIX}/bin/pdmenu
54
61
55
.include <bsd.port.mk>
62
.include <bsd.port.post.mk>
(-)misc/pdmenu/distinfo (-3 / +3 lines)
Lines 1-3 Link Here
1
MD5 (pdmenu_1.2.93.tar.gz) = 5177eaafc65e27abbdfa45c4d8f5c850
1
MD5 (pdmenu_1.2.95.tar.gz) = be9d200f596ded2640cdd0b55125cbc8
2
SHA256 (pdmenu_1.2.93.tar.gz) = cac07ce100dbfec48e882ffb607f798d0163a1f7d80063940742a72d53e1db52
2
SHA256 (pdmenu_1.2.95.tar.gz) = bb1f1229e0e809050d4d4bf682e353cf0ad17b9be787468aaaf2b9feceda683d
3
SIZE (pdmenu_1.2.93.tar.gz) = 152256
3
SIZE (pdmenu_1.2.95.tar.gz) = 154480
(-)misc/pdmenu/files/patch-src__pdmenu.c (+13 lines)
Line 0 Link Here
1
--- src/pdmenu.c.orig	2008-07-23 01:56:11.000000000 +0900
2
+++ src/pdmenu.c	2008-07-30 01:31:58.000000000 +0900
3
@@ -230,8 +230,10 @@
4
   strcpy(FG[8],UNSEL_MENU_FG_DEFAULT);
5
   strcpy(BG[8],UNSEL_MENU_BG_DEFAULT);
6
  
7
+#if (defined(SLANG_VERSION) && (SLANG_VERSION >= 20000))
8
   /* Enable utf-8 in slang. */
9
   SLutf8_enable(-1);
10
+#endif
11
 
12
   /* Parse parameters and load pdmenurc file. */
13
   m=GetConfig(argc,argv);
(-)misc/pdmenu/pkg-descr (-1 / +1 lines)
Lines 2-5 Link Here
2
use, and is suitable for a login shell for inexperienced users, or
2
use, and is suitable for a login shell for inexperienced users, or
3
it can just be ran at the command line as a handy menu.
3
it can just be ran at the command line as a handy menu.
4
4
5
WWW: http://www.kitenet.net/programs/pdmenu/
5
WWW: http://kitenet.net/~joey/code/pdmenu/

Return to bug 126175